The theory that states that the continents move over the surface of the Earth is called plate tectonics. It explains how the Earth's lithosphere is divided into several plates that float on the semi-fluid asthenosphere beneath them, causing the continents to move and interact with each other. These movements are responsible for various geological phenomena like earthquakes, volcanoes, and mountain formation.

The idea that continents move slowly across the earth's surface is called the continental drift.
The fixed continent theory is an outdated idea that suggested continents were stationary and fixed in one location on the Earth's surface. It was replaced by the theory of plate tectonics, which explains that continents move due to the shifting of tectonic plates in the Earth's crust.
